Monday, Oct 31: The Spotted Lanternfly is in the Blair County area. Learn how to stop this invader plant hopper and identify the stages of life from egg mass to adult. Hear the most up to date information and research on this invasive pest invading Pennsylvania and surrounding states. Program free to the public.
